Special Election Day Arrives in 25th District

Election Day has arrived in New Britain’s 25th Assembly District for the special election to fill the state representative seat left vacant following Mayor Bobby Sanchez’s recent election to the city’s top office. The special election features a contest between Democratic City Council member, Ald Iris Noemi Sanchez (D-3) and Republican City Constable Jamie Vaughan […]

Democrat Iris Sanchez and Republican Jamie Vaughan Running in Special Election for State Representative

Democratic City Council member, Ald Iris Noemi Sanchez (D-3) and city Constable Jamie Vaughan (R) are running for State Representative in the January 6th special election to fill the vacancy in the 25th Assembly District. The district is open after Mayor Bobby Sanchez (D) was elected to the city’s top office earlier this month. In […]

Absentee Ballots Available for City Elections – But Without Universal Mail-In Voting Supported by Voters

Absentee ballots are available for the upcoming city elections, but restrictions on who is allowed to vote by mail-in voting remain in place, despite the fact that voters approved a constitutional amendment to allow universal absentee balloting. In 2024, Connecticut voters approved a constitutional amendment to remove past limits on voting by mail only to […]
